2.1.3.4
Input Power LED (Green)
The Input Power LED indicates the voltage status at the switch logic circuitry. This
LED illuminates when the switch logic circuitry is receiving the proper DC
voltages.
2.2
Fibre Channel Ports
Each SANbox2-16 switch has 16 Fibre Channel ports numbered 0 - 15 as shown
in Figure 2-4. Each of these ports is served by a Small Form-Factor Pluggable
(SFP) transceiver. The port LEDs are located to the right of their respective ports
and provide port login and activity status information. Port modes configure the
ports to communicate with public devices, private devices, and inter-switch
connections.

2.2.1
Small Form-Factor Pluggable (SFP) Transceivers
An SFP transceiver, like the one shown in Figure 2-5, converts electrical signals to
and from optical laser signals to transmit and receive data. SFP transceivers plug
into the ports; duplex fiber optic cables plug into the transceivers which then
connect to the devices. A port is capable of transmitting at 1 Gbps or 2 Gbps;
however, the transceiver must be capable of 2 Gbps for the port to deliver at that
rate.
The SFP transceivers are hot swappable. This means that you can remove or
install an SFP transceiver while the switch is operating without harming the switch
or the transceiver. However, communication with the connected device will be
interrupted. Refer to Section 6 Removal/Replacement for information about
installing and removing SFP optical transceivers.
